Understanding the Effect of Weather Conditions
When it comes to windshield substitute, weather problems play a vital role. Severe temperature levels can affect the glass, while rain or snow can impact the glue bonding during installment. Recognizing these variables assures a much safer and much more effective replacement process.
Temperature Level Results on Glass
Although you could not think about it commonly, temperature plays a vital function in the stability of your windscreen. Severe warmth or cold can create glass to expand or contract, bring about stress and anxiety that might compromise its structure. If it's very hot outdoors and you suddenly blow up the air conditioning, the quick temperature level modification might split the glass. Throughout cold weather condition, any type of existing damages can worsen as the glass cools and agreements. It's vital to take these factors right into account when scheduling your substitute. Ideally, you must go for modest temperatures-- between 50 ° F and 70 ° F-- when finishing the job. This assists assure the sticky bond types correctly and the windshield maintains its integrity for longer.
Rainfall and Adhesive Bonding
While you could assume that a little rainfall won't influence your windshield replacement, rainfall can substantially impact the adhesive bonding process. When it's damp outside, the adhesive made use of to safeguard your new windshield might not treat appropriately, compromising its toughness. Wetness can disrupt the bonding surface area, making it harder for the sticky to stick firmly.
It's best to await dry climate to assure suitable conditions for setup. Be certain the service technician uses weather-resistant adhesives designed for such conditions if you must proceed in the rainfall. Eventually, organizing your substitute on a clear day can save you from potential leaks or future safety issues. Keep an eye on the forecast to make the most effective decision for your windshield replacement.

Taking into consideration OEM vs. Aftermarket Glass
When you're confronted with the choice to replace your windscreen, weighing the alternatives between OEM (Original Tools Supplier) and aftermarket glass is important. OEM glass is made by the very same producer that created your automobile's original windshield. This typically guarantees a best fit and top quality, making certain safety and keeping your cars and truck's worth. It generally comes at a higher rate.
On the other hand, aftermarket glass is created by third-party companies and can be much more economical. While some aftermarket alternatives fulfill safety criteria, the high quality can vary. You may find an appropriate match, but it is very important to look into the brand and read reviews.
Consider your budget, the significance of quality, and how much time you plan to maintain your lorry. Inevitably, your option will certainly impact your car's performance, resale, and safety worth, so make the effort to assess both options thoroughly.

Regularly Asked Questions
Will My Car's Guarantee Be Influenced by Windscreen Substitute?
Your auto's service warranty normally should not be affected by a windshield replacement, as long as it's carried out correctly. Nevertheless, it's smart to inspect your guarantee terms to confirm you're not breaking any kind of problems.
Can I Drive My Automobile Immediately After Substitute?
You can drive your vehicle instantly after windshield substitute, but it's ideal to wait a couple of hours for the adhesive to heal appropriately. Constantly comply with the specialist's guidance to assure safety and suitable results.
The length of time Does a Windshield Replacement Commonly Take?
A windshield substitute normally takes about one to 2 hours. However, you must wait an extra hour before driving to ensure the glue sets appropriately. Constantly follow your specialist's guidelines for the finest results.
Is There a Difference in Setup for Newer vs. Older Automobiles?

Yes, there's a distinction. Newer automobiles often utilize innovative adhesives and have sensors that need cautious calibration during setup - Replace Windshields. Older models may not have these attributes, making the process easier and normally quicker for you
